Trump’s ‘Very Inexpensive’ Plan To Arm American School Teachers Could Cost $1 Billion

Donald Trump took to his Twitter account on Saturday to continue pushing his proposal to arm American school teachers. He said the plan would be a “very inexpensive deterrent” and be left to cash-strapped states to implement.

“Armed educators … love our students and will protect them,” the president said. “Very smart people.”

From cost to effectiveness, Trump’s plan to arm teachers is a bad one

Like most nonsense spewed from the president’s mouth, this was false. The proposal would not be cheap. In fact, it could have a price tag of more than $1 billion.

According to The Washington Post, who estimated the cost of the plan, arming teachers would cost at least hundreds of millions of dollars.

“If we assume the cheapest training and the discounted Glock, we’re at $251 million to arm 718,000 teachers,” the Post found. “If we instead assume the full-price, more expansive training and the full-price firearm, the tab creeps past $1 billion.”

During a Friday appearance on Fox Business Channel, Boston Police Commissioner Ed Davis weighed in on Trump’s latest plan, echoing the Washington Post assessment that it would be incredibly costly.

“It would be extremely expensive and just logistically virtually impossible to arm school teachers,” he told Neil Cavuto. “That says nothing of the potential for friendly fire and the number of rounds that go off in a police department every year.”

“You lose more children at the end of this conversation than you protect,” Davis added.
